Found out why it's so cheap.."Response Time 30ms" DON'T GET IT!

 

Not worth it for gaming. That's a first gen LCD. I have a 25ms and it blurs. Overall mines ok.. I don't notice the blur but others do. If you want a good LCD get a 15ms.

 

Also I would'nt recommend buying online LCD's.. It would be a pain in the arse to ship it back if there were dead pixels. Buy in-store retail.
